Step 1
In a bowl, mix flour, ginger, cinnamon, nutmeg, baking soda and salt.
Step 2
In another large bowl, mix butter and brown sugar until well combined. Mix in the honey, egg and vanilla.
Step 3
Add the flour mixture to the liquid mixture and mix until combined.
Step 4
Shape the dough into a rectangle and wrap it in a plastic wrap.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ours or overnight (or up to a week).
Step 5
Preheat the oven to 350F.
Step 6
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
Step 7
Roll out the dough on a lightly floured surface until it's 1/8-inch thick.
Step 8
Cut out the gingerbread cookies using the cookie cutters.
Step 9
Put the cookies on a baking sheet and bake for 12 minutes.
Step 10
Remove the gingerbread cookies from the oven and sprinkle with white sugar or decorate with icing of your choice.
